- Open CapCut: Launch the CapCut app on your phone.
- Start a New Project: Tap on the "New Project" button.
- Select Your Video: Choose the video you want to edit from your phone's gallery.
- Add to Project: Tap the "Add" button to import the video into CapCut.
- Select the Clip: Tap on the video clip in the timeline.
- Position the Playhead: Drag the playhead (the white line) to the point where you want to make a cut.
- Tap "Split": Select the "Split" option from the toolbar below.
- Delete Unwanted Sections: Tap on the section you want to remove and select "Delete."
- Tap "Audio": Select the "Audio" option from the toolbar.
- Choose Your Source: Select "Sounds" to use CapCut's library, "Your Music" to import your own, or "Extracted" to use audio from another video.
- Select Your Music: Choose the music you want to add and tap the "+" button.
- Adjust Volume: Adjust the volume of the music to ensure it doesn't overpower your video.
- Tap "Text": Select the "Text" option from the toolbar.
- Add Text: Type in the text you want to add.
- Customize Your Text: Choose your font, color, size, and style.
- Add Animation: Add an animation to make your text stand out.
- Position Your Text: Drag the text to the desired location on the screen.
- Tap "Filters" or "Effects": Select the "Filters" or "Effects" option from the toolbar.
- Choose Your Filter or Effect: Browse through the available options and select the one you want to use.
- Adjust Intensity: Adjust the intensity of the filter or effect to your liking.
- Apply to Clip: Tap the checkmark to apply the filter or effect to your clip.
- Tap the "Export" Button: Tap the export button in the top right corner of the screen.
- Choose Your Settings: Select your desired resolution and frame rate.
- Export Video: Tap the "Export" button to save the video to your phone.
- Share on TikTok: Open TikTok and upload your newly edited video.

2. Trim and Cut Your Video
Now that your video is imported, it's time to trim and cut it down to the perfect length. TikTok videos are typically short, so you'll want to focus on the most engaging parts. To trim your video, simply drag the edges of the clip on the timeline. This will shorten the beginning or end of the video. If you want to cut out a section in the middle, use the "Split" tool. Here's how:
Trimming and cutting your video is a crucial step in the editing process. It allows you to remove any unnecessary or boring parts and focus on the most interesting and engaging moments. When trimming, be sure to leave a little bit of extra footage at the beginning and end of each clip. This will give you some wiggle room when you're adding transitions and effects later on. Also, pay attention to the pacing of your video. A fast-paced video can be exciting and dynamic, while a slower-paced video can be more relaxing and contemplative. Choose a pace that suits the content of your video and the message you're trying to convey.

6. Export and Share Your Video
Once you're happy with your edits, it's time to export your video and share it on TikTok. Here's how:
Before exporting your video, be sure to double-check all of your edits and make sure everything looks and sounds the way you want it to. Once you're satisfied, choose your desired resolution and frame rate. Higher resolutions and frame rates will result in a better-quality video, but they will also take up more storage space on your phone. Choose the settings that are right for you based on your device and your needs. After your video has been exported, open TikTok and upload it to your account.
